There's wearing pearls and then there's wearing pearls. Applied in either a powder or a cream form, crushed pearls are used in traditional Chinese medicine as a skin care agent. And applying pearls now might delay your eventual appointment with the pearly gates. Practitioners claim that the treatment not only cures acne, but also prolongs life expectancy and has anti-aging attributes.
